UK Election 2010: YouTube Facebook Digital Debate Results
As expected, the results of the YouTube Facebook Digital Debate were posted today. The response was amazing — over 5,000 questions submitted and more than 180,000 votes on the questions.
Ten of the most popular questions from across five categories — Economy, Foreign Policy, Law & Order, Health and Education, and Miscellaneous — were submitted to the party leaders. Their video answers were recorded and then uploaded.
For example, ChuckE, Woking, Surrey, asked, “78% of the voting population didn’t vote for the government in the 2005 election, yet the government won a majority of seats and a “mandate” to govern. What do you plan to do to change this unrepresentative system and restore trust in the process?”
